2. What Types Of QC Auto Repair Training Programs Are Available

Several QC auto repair training programs cater to different skill levels and career goals, ranging from basic automotive maintenance to advanced diagnostics and repair techniques. Here’s a breakdown:

  • Vocational Schools and Community Colleges: These institutions offer certificate and associate’s degree programs in automotive technology, providing a solid foundation in general auto repair principles and practices. These programs often include hands-on training and cover a wide range of topics, such as engine repair, electrical systems, and brake maintenance.

  • Manufacturer-Specific Training Programs: Automakers like Ford, GM, and Toyota offer specialized training programs that focus on their specific vehicle models and technologies. These programs are designed to equip technicians with the knowledge and skills needed to diagnose and repair the latest vehicles from these manufacturers. Completing these programs can lead to manufacturer certifications, which are highly valued in the industry.

  • Online Training Programs: With the rise of e-learning, numerous online platforms offer auto repair courses and certifications. These programs provide flexibility and convenience, allowing students to learn at their own pace and from anywhere in the world. However, it’s essential to choose reputable online programs that offer high-quality content and practical exercises.

  • ASE Certification Programs: The National Institute for Automotive Service Excellence (ASE) offers certifications in various areas of auto repair, such as engine repair, brakes, electrical systems, and heating and air conditioning. ASE certification is widely recognized and respected in the industry, and it demonstrates a technician’s competence and commitment to quality.

  • Apprenticeship Programs: Apprenticeships provide on-the-job training under the guidance of experienced technicians. These programs typically combine classroom instruction with hands-on experience, allowing apprentices to earn while they learn. Apprenticeships can be a great way to gain practical skills and build a career in the auto repair industry.

5. What Are The Key Tools And Equipment Used In QC Auto Repair

In QC Auto Repair, using the right tools and equipment is essential for accurate diagnostics, efficient repairs, and ensuring quality workmanship. Here’s an overview of essential tools:

  • Diagnostic Scan Tools: These tools connect to a vehicle’s computer system and retrieve diagnostic trouble codes (DTCs) that indicate potential problems. Advanced scan tools can also perform tests and calibrations to help pinpoint the root cause of issues.

  • Multimeters: Multimeters are used to measure voltage, current, and resistance in electrical circuits. They are essential for diagnosing electrical problems and ensuring that components are functioning properly.

  • Pressure Testers: Pressure testers are used to check for leaks in cooling systems, fuel systems, and other fluid-filled systems. They help technicians identify leaks quickly and accurately.

  • Compression Testers: Compression testers are used to measure the compression in each cylinder of an engine. Low compression can indicate worn piston rings, damaged valves, or other engine problems.

  • Leak-Down Testers: Leak-down testers are used to identify the source of compression leaks, such as leaking valves or piston rings. They can help technicians determine the extent of engine damage.

  • Brake Lathes: Brake lathes are used to resurface brake rotors and drums to remove imperfections and ensure smooth braking.

  • Wheel Alignment Machines: Wheel alignment machines are used to measure and adjust the angles of a vehicle’s wheels to ensure proper handling and tire wear.

  • Hydraulic Lifts: Hydraulic lifts are used to raise vehicles off the ground, providing technicians with easy access to the undercarriage for repairs.

  • Air Compressors: Air compressors provide compressed air to power a variety of tools, such as air ratchets, impact wrenches, and paint sprayers.

  • Welding Equipment: Welding equipment is used to repair damaged vehicle bodies and components. Common welding processes used in auto repair include MIG welding, TIG welding, and arc welding.

  • Hand Tools: A wide variety of hand tools are essential for auto repair, including wrenches, sockets, screwdrivers, pliers, and hammers.

In addition to these essential tools, QC Auto Repair also requires the use of precision measuring tools, such as micrometers, calipers, and torque wrenches. These tools are used to ensure that parts are installed to the correct specifications and that fasteners are tightened to the proper torque.

Proper maintenance and calibration of tools and equipment are also essential for QC Auto Repair. Regularly calibrating diagnostic tools and measuring instruments ensures accurate readings, while maintaining hand tools and power tools in good condition ensures safe and efficient operation. 11. What Are The Challenges And Opportunities In The QC Auto Repair Industry

The QC Auto Repair industry presents both challenges and opportunities for professionals and business owners. Understanding these can help you navigate the landscape successfully:

Challenges:

  • Technological Advancements: The rapid pace of technological advancements in the automotive industry requires technicians to continuously update their skills and knowledge.
  • Shortage of Skilled Technicians: There is a shortage of skilled technicians in the auto repair industry, making it difficult for shops to find and retain qualified employees. According to the U.S. Bureau of Labor Statistics, the demand for automotive service technicians and mechanics is projected to grow 1% from 2022 to 2032.
  • Increasing Complexity of Vehicles: Modern vehicles are becoming increasingly complex, making it more difficult for technicians to diagnose and repair problems.
  • Rising Costs: The cost of equipment, parts, and labor is rising, making it more expensive to operate an auto repair shop.
  • Competition: The auto repair industry is highly competitive, with many shops vying for the same customers.

Opportunities:

  • Growing Demand for Auto Repair Services: As the number of vehicles on the road increases, so does the demand for auto repair services.
  • Specialization: Technicians can specialize in specific areas of auto repair, such as diagnostics, electrical systems, or engine repair, which can increase their earning potential.
  • Mobile Auto Repair: Mobile auto repair services are becoming increasingly popular, offering convenience and flexibility to customers.
  • Green Auto Repair: Green auto repair practices, such as using recycled parts and reducing waste, are becoming more popular as consumers become more environmentally conscious.
  • Electric Vehicle (EV) Repair: With the increasing popularity of electric vehicles, there is a growing demand for technicians who are trained to repair them.

To overcome the challenges and capitalize on the opportunities in the QC Auto Repair industry, it’s important to invest in training, stay up-to-date on the latest technology, and provide excellent customer service. 12. What Are The Potential Career Paths After QC Auto Repair Training

QC Auto Repair training opens doors to various career paths in the automotive industry, catering to diverse interests and skill sets. Here are some potential options:

  • Automotive Technician: Automotive technicians diagnose, repair, and maintain vehicles. They work on a variety of systems, including engines, brakes, electrical systems, and transmissions.
  • Service Advisor: Service advisors act as liaisons between customers and technicians. They listen to customer concerns, diagnose problems, and recommend repairs.
  • Shop Foreman: Shop foremen supervise technicians and ensure that repairs are performed correctly and efficiently.
  • Service Manager: Service managers oversee the operations of the service department, including scheduling appointments, managing inventory, and handling customer complaints.
  • Auto Damage Appraiser: Auto damage appraisers inspect damaged vehicles and estimate the cost of repairs.
  • Parts Specialist: Parts specialists work in auto parts stores or dealerships and sell parts to technicians and customers.
  • Mobile Auto Repair Technician: Mobile auto repair technicians travel to customers’ locations to perform repairs.
  • Specialized Technician: Specialized technicians focus on specific areas of auto repair, such as diagnostics, electrical systems, or engine repair.
  • Small Business Owner/Operator: Those with entrepreneurial ambitions can open and manage their own auto repair shop.

In addition to these career paths, QC Auto Repair training can also lead to opportunities in related industries, such as automotive manufacturing, racing, and transportation.

The earning potential for these careers varies depending on experience, education, and location. However, according to the U.S. Bureau of Labor Statistics, the median annual wage for automotive service technicians and mechanics was $46,830 in May 2022. The top 10 percent earned more than $78,290.
